Handover: nightly search reindex (Lanternquay catalog). The reindex kicks off after the nightly export completes and usually finishes in forty minutes. If it overruns, it skips the merge step and logs a warning — that's safe, the next run catches up. Don't run two reindexes concurrently; the alias swap isn't locked. Watch the dedupe counter during your first few shifts. The scheduler reads its settings at startup, and the current ones are below.

settings of kageg-hahaf:
[gilix]
port = 6379
team = rusael
host = gilix.braskstack.local
region = upper-4
access_code = ac_9ca8f6
timeout_ms = 1500

# Document Transport: Prototype Hardware to Test Lab

When a prototype unit from the Larkspur engineering bench is ready for external testing, the office manager arranges shipment to the Quillbrook Test Lab. Units travel in the grey anti-static cases only, with the build sheet sealed inside the lid pocket. Book the courier for a morning slot, mark the waybill "fragile instrumentation," and log the case number in the transport register before it leaves the building. The courier hand-over instruction is listed below.

drop instructions, hahip-badug: the quenox ralath courier leaves the kaseth fraiel rusiel tameth belys istdor ralion giliel ledger at gate 7830 under passcode 165413

## Building Access — Spares Room (Hullbrook Annex)

Contractors: the spare hardware room is down the east corridor on the ground floor, third door on the left. Sign in at the front desk first and grab a visitor lanyard. Anything you take out, jot it in the blue logbook — yes, even the little stuff. The door self-locks, so don't wedge it. To get in, punch in the code below.

staff pass of hagug-taguf = bdg-HJ-9